Biography

Witold (Victor) Szudejko joined KATZEN in 1998. Since that time, he has been involved in all phases of project development. Victor’s primary field of concentration has been in motor fuel, industrial, and potable grades of ethanol production; and, as an accomplished mechanical engineer, he has paralleled that same expertise in the chemical process field as well. Victor’s experience includes process simulation, flowsheet development, equipment design, P&ID preparation, instrument specification, pump design, detail piping design and economic analyses of plants. Victor leads commissioning and start-up efforts worldwide and seamlessly transcends different cultures while managing international projects.

Prior to his employment at KATZEN, Victor was employed by Enterprise of Fermentation Industry “AKWAWIT” in Lezno, Poland as the operations and project manager of the Lactic Acid Department, where he managed a variety of chemical process projects. Victor was also employed by the ED&F Man Company in the United Kingdom, where he was the operations manager in the company’s Alcohol Division. There, he was responsible for design and supervision of ethanol plants in Jamaica, Poland, and other projects worldwide.
